Las Croabas, a breathtaking coastal village in Fajardo, Puerto Rico, is a paradise for nature lovers and adventure seekers. With its stunning bioluminescent bay, lush landscapes, and vibrant marine life, this destination offers unforgettable experiences for every visitor. Local tips
- Visit during the evening to experience the bioluminescent bay at its most vibrant.
- Try local seafood dishes at beachfront restaurants for an authentic taste of Puerto Rican cuisine.
- Consider booking a guided kayaking tour to fully enjoy the bioluminescence experience.
- Pack sunscreen and water shoes if you plan to explore the beaches and nearby natural areas.

Getting There
-
Water Taxi
From your accommodation in Vieques, head to the ferry terminal located in Isabel Segunda, the main town on the island. Look for signs directing you to the ferry service. Once there, purchase a ticket for the water taxi to Fajardo. The ferry ride typically takes about 30 minutes. Upon arrival in Fajardo, you will disembark at the ferry terminal. From there, Las Croabas is approximately a 10-minute walk. Exit the ferry terminal and head left towards the main road (PR-3). Continue walking along PR-3 until you reach the intersection with Road 987. Turn right onto Road 987, and you will soon see signs for Las Croabas. The destination is a popular area with waterfront views, so follow the signs to enjoy the beautiful scenery along the way.
-
Public Bus
First, make your way to the ferry terminal in Isabel Segunda. After arriving at the terminal, you will need to take the public bus that services the route to Fajardo. These buses usually run on a set schedule, so you'll want to check the latest timetable at the terminal. Once you arrive in Fajardo, get off at the main bus terminal. From there, Las Croabas is about a 15-minute walk. Exit the bus terminal and head east on Route 3 (PR-3). When you reach the intersection with Road 987, turn right. Continue along Road 987 for a few blocks, and you will find yourself in Las Croabas, known for its beautiful coastal views.
-
Taxi
If you prefer a more direct option, you can take a taxi from your accommodation in Vieques to the ferry terminal in Isabel Segunda. Once you arrive at the terminal, purchase your ticket for the ferry to Fajardo. After the ferry ride, you can pick up another taxi outside the Fajardo ferry terminal. Tell the driver you want to go to Las Croabas. The taxi ride will take about 10 minutes, and the driver will drop you off near the waterfront area.
